The following wisdom on tantric sexuality in Tibetan Buddhism is
excerpted from the late Lama Yeshe's book, Introduction to Tantra, a
Vision of Totality:
Dakas and Dakinis
"When the completion stage practices have been mastered and we have
gained control over our subtle energy winds and so forth, there will
come a time when the dakas and dakinis will come. What are the dakas
and dakinis? Simply speaking, they are males and females who possess
advanced experiences of tantric transformation and control and are
therefore able to increase the blissful wisdom of a highly qualified
practitioner. There is a certain point in the mastery of the
completion stage when physically embracing such a consort is necessary
for bringing all the pervading energy winds into the central channel, a
prerequisite for opening the heart center completely and experiencing
the profoundest level of clear light.
This subject of practice with a consort is open to great
misinterpretation, especially by people who have made only superficial
contaact with buddhist tantra. Many Westerners, for instance, because
they have seen Tibetan paintings and statues showing dieties in
embrace, have the mistaken notion that Tibetan Buddhism is mainly
concerned with sexual contact between men and women. As was pointed
out earlier, what this art is actually representing is the experience
of total unity - of method and wisdom, bliss and emptiness -
characteristic of the fully enlightened state. But now with the
mention of the completion stage practices there is a further
opportunity for confusion to arise. Therefore it should be emphasized
that until we have gained mastery over our subtle body and have
'embraced' the blissful kundalini energy dormant within, we are not at
all qualified to embrace an external consort..."
